Corporate Governance
Good governance is an important factor in the effective management of Angiotech's operations. Shareholders expect, and are entitled to, a Board that capably represents their interests in overseeing management. The Company's Board of Directors currently consists of five independent members and one executive member. The role of Chair is assumed by an independent director and is separate from the role of Chief Executive Officer. Independent directors also chair the two committees of the Board. Each director brings unique experiences and skills in providing oversight and governance. All committees consist of independent directors.
